Output 473b5d895176701f0b78d27c35c5108638b4e3eb15094b3b10aaddb9e16dc3f9:13

value
389736
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c843e0f65dda224207906b7150ba2c46bb2abdb0 OP_EQUAL
address
3KwvPD4N6M5e3EWWUJm58JMsXJ7GcB92Qy
transaction
473b5d895176701f0b78d27c35c5108638b4e3eb15094b3b10aaddb9e16dc3f9
spent
true